
Banner presented at Plain View
Plain View Elementary School was recognized by the Board of Education with a banner for their school. They were named a Honor School of Excellence for 2011-12 and received the recognition of High Growth. An Honor School of Excellence has to meet growth and have above 90 percent of their students proficient. Schools of High Growth went above and beyond what the state expected them to grow.
